From 8 to 15 November “Sign, Cinema and Color”, 60 works dedicated to the great film.

Event officially included in the Resonance of the International Film Festival of Rome, sponsored by the Ministry of Cultural Heritage, Lazio region, province and municipality of Rome, in collaboration with the Pediatric Child Jesus Association.

A tribute to the great protagonists of Cinema, by Charlie Chaplin to Marcello Mastroianni, from Federico Fellini to Anna Magnani. This is the goal of “Sign, Cinema and Color”, the exhibition of the artist Natino Chirico which will take place in Rome from 8 to 15 November.

An exhibition closely linked to the Rome International Film Festival to be held in those days, so as to be inserted and recommended in the schedule of collateral events of the film festival.

More than 60 works including paintings, installations and sculptures that portray and tell the world of cellulose and its protagonists. The exhibition, sponsored by the Lazio region, ministry of cultural heritage, province and municipality of Rome, will also be an opportunity to do good, given the artist’s commitment to the Associazione Bambino Gesù Onlus, partner of the initiative, celebrating ten years of birth and to which the artist will donate part of its proceeds.

The Master has had the opportunity to realize with the children of the Hospital some works that will be auctioned for charity during a special charity gala. The week of the exhibition will be a succession of events and appointments. In addition to the charity gala, there will be workshops, collaborations with important brands, yoga classes and interviews and previews with the protagonists of the cinema.

Opening on November 7th with a Vernissage that will involve people from the political, entertainment, sport, art and communication fields.
